OpenAI Shipped Skills Over MCP. The Spec Isn't Merged Yet.
Blog post from Arcade
Skills Over MCP is a proposed optional MCP extension that allows servers to deliver agent instructions, or “skills,” alongside their tools through existing resource mechanisms, using a skill URI scheme, manifests, checksums, and defined file and size limits. The draft aims to let servers provide up-to-date, tenant-specific, progressively discoverable, and integrity-verified guidance for using their tools, while treating skill content as untrusted and requiring normal authorization controls for actions. Although several organizations are already implementing it, the specification remains unmerged and optional, creating risks of fragmented support, incomplete resource implementations, chatty file delivery, and inconsistent agent skill activation. OpenAI’s implementation differs notably by importing skills as static submission-time snapshots with separate limits rather than retrieving live server-managed resources, which may limit updates and encourage developers to target vendor-specific compatibility constraints. The text also distinguishes Skills Over MCP from Agent Plugins, which are client-installed packages that can include skills and MCP configurations, arguing that the two approaches are complementary but serve different runtime and distribution roles.
